Charlie McConalogue (Donegal, Fianna Fail) | Oireachtas source
I thank Mr. Comer for his very comprehensive presentation. I welcome him as president and Mr. John Enright as general secretary. I have a couple of follow-up questions. On the issue of the voluntary milk reduction scheme, Mr. Comer indicated that he feels that it should be something that should be permanently part of the landscape. Does he see a downside in that being used as a key tool in trying to keep prices up from an Irish perspective, due to the fact that we are a very significant exporter, unlike some other countries? I would like to hear his perspective on that.
On the issue of improving volatility tools and trying to ensure that the increases, reductions and prices are evened out at farm gate level, what additional measures, does Mr. Comer suggest need to be taken to encourage that? Where does he feel that farmers are at with regard to embracing the existing tools that might be there?
I take Mr. Comer's point on the difficulties with interest rates and how the Irish stand out when it comes to competitive rates versus our European neighbours. Mr. Comer indicated that is something the Government should address. How does he feel that could be done?
